Credit insurance is a type of insurance designed to protect businesses against the risk of non-payment by their customers, particularly when customers are unable to pay due to financial difficulties. This form of insurance helps businesses manage their accounts receivable by mitigating potential losses from defaults and fostering a more secure credit environment for transactions.
congrats on reading the definition of credit insurance. now let's actually learn it.
Credit insurance can cover a range of risks, including insolvency, protracted default, and political risks that may impact payment ability.
This insurance not only provides financial protection but can also improve a company's cash flow by allowing them to offer more favorable credit terms to customers.
Insurers often assess the creditworthiness of buyers before issuing coverage, which can help businesses make informed decisions about extending credit.
Credit insurance can be tailored for specific industries or types of transactions, making it a versatile tool for businesses facing varying levels of risk.
In many cases, having credit insurance can enhance a company's ability to secure financing from banks and other lenders, as it mitigates perceived risks.
Review Questions
How does credit insurance support businesses in managing their accounts receivable?
Credit insurance supports businesses in managing their accounts receivable by providing financial protection against non-payment risks. It allows companies to extend credit terms with greater confidence, knowing they have a safety net if customers default. This enhances cash flow management and helps maintain healthy customer relationships since businesses can afford to offer competitive terms without fearing significant losses.
Discuss the relationship between credit insurance and default risk in the context of business transactions.
Credit insurance directly relates to default risk by acting as a hedge against potential losses that arise from a customer's inability to fulfill payment obligations. By insuring against these risks, businesses can minimize the financial impact of defaults. Additionally, insurers evaluate the creditworthiness of customers, which can lead to better-informed decisions regarding credit limits and payment terms, ultimately reducing overall exposure to default risk.
Evaluate the impact of credit insurance on a company's overall financial strategy and access to capital.
Credit insurance significantly impacts a company's financial strategy by enhancing its ability to manage risk and optimize cash flow. With coverage in place, businesses can offer favorable credit terms without fear of default losses, leading to increased sales and customer loyalty. Moreover, having credit insurance can improve a company's standing with lenders, as it reduces perceived risks associated with extending credit. This access to capital allows for further investment and growth opportunities, making it an essential element of a robust financial strategy.
Related terms
accounts receivable: Accounts receivable refers to the outstanding invoices a company has or the money owed by clients for goods and services delivered.
Default risk is the possibility that a borrower will be unable to make the necessary payments on their debt obligations.
credit management: Credit management involves the processes and strategies a business uses to manage its credit policies, including assessing customer creditworthiness and establishing payment terms.